Title of article :
Impact of high-speed railway loads on a longitudinal power system

Abstract :
The impact of the upcoming high-speed
railway loads on the characteristics of the Taiwan
Power System (Taipower) is investigated. A newly
developed three-phase Newton optimal power
flow method is adopted as an analytical tool. The
voltage unbalance ratio, under-load-tap-changer
adjustment, generator voltages, voltages of highspeed
railway stations, and the static voltage
stability problem are examined. It is found that
the Taipower system still has good characteristics
when single-phase high-speed loads are imposed
to the system.
